Was able to diagnose where my wet floor pan is coming from. This airbox where the heater core is located is filled with cold condensation from the air conditioner. I suspect that the drain tube for it is blocked for corroded with something and the excess weight of the water and or it's pressurization via steam by boiling on the heater core or whatever is causing it to get past the seal



Can anyone lend a thought onto which direction I should follow up with on fixing this? Mildew smell is getting old

Thanks. Traced down the drain hose and pulled it. It was blocked. I straightened it out and looked on the inside and saw that it's pretty well plaqued with white shit. Wiggled it and blew it out. Drained probably a full pint if water onto the ground. Seems to be working now. Time will tell

:clap2: Glad it helped. I plan on checking mine tonight after work as a precaution, starting to get warm here. Was it pretty easy to spot? When you blow with compressed air in the drain tube, where does it push it? Or, did you take off that hose from the inside and flush top down?
 
I pulled the plastic covers off and traced it back through the firewall from where it exits. It then runs along the firewall ontop of the floor pan up to the condenser box. I pulled the hose off (unfortunately not being fast enough to put my finger on the actual box before cup of water spilled out into the passenger pan)

I pulled the hose and straightened it out. It's about 2 feet long and will come freely from the firewall. I filled it up with water and massaged it and then ran CLR through it to remove the calcification.

Seems to be working fine after a 40 minute drive. Nice puddle of water under the truck now
 
AC drain tube blockage

Similar issue today after using the AC for the first time in maybe a year.
While making a left turn, heard a sloshing sound, then heard it while braking, then saw water dripping onto passenger floor mat and what sounded like the fan hitting water. Figured it had to be the condensed water from the AC. Stopped, opened the hood, found the drain tube dripping slow, like it had syphilis; squeezed it the same way as getting milk from a pig's tit and, whoosh, a steady stream erupted. Noise gone.

I guess these drain plugs have a two-way valve and mine may have got dirt or salt in it.

Passing this along so others can make quick, easy fix should similar happen.

found the drain tube. it protrudes from the firewall by the passenger's feet.
pull out a couple panels underneath the glove box, and was able to remove the tube.

It was filled with all kinds of black particles of who knows what.
